用bitmap实现中位数的算法

常见面试题之一:50亿个整数,内存限制为1G,找出中位数。

50亿个整数用bitmap来存储的话,大约150M的空间就足够了。

下面是具体的算法,用PHP实现。

 

 

 

 

posted @ 2010-05-07 15:34  javawebsoa  Views(250)  Comments(0Edit  收藏  举报